Anyone else notice some weirdness with the latest Beta 4 update to the Dev Alpha? I did my update OTA early this morning, and was very impressed how smooth it went compared to the Desktop update ordeal last time.
I have the latest 10.0.9.1103 OS installed according to the about screen. While overall I've noticed a huge speed improvement in the responsiveness of the apps and the whole OS, I've noticed a few weird things:
- The Hub still says 'Coming Soon', and I'm not able to do anything in the Hub. I don't even see any message when I enable debugging, which the release notes state should appear in the Hub. The Led does blink for a time though, which seems to imply a notification is there...
- When using BBM the LED no longer blinks when I receive new messages, even though I have LED notifications turned on in the settings. This seems like a regression from the last update where the LED notifications worked.
- The keyboard keypress volume does not seem affected by the System Volume settings and I cannot seem to turn it down or off.
- Problems linking some contacts that were previously linked between BBM and my Gmail contacts. The BBM contact seems to be empty, with no name displayed but I cannot unlink it from the gmail contact and the contact does not display the BBM pin. When I try to unlink them and click save, exit Contacts and go back in and they are still linked.
- The camera no longer has any options for turning on the built-in LED flash on my Dev Alpha A.
I'm wondering if this is related to the OTA upgrade vs reflashing new from the Desktop software. Anyone seen any similar issues?
